The Editorial team at DNEG is essential for the production of our shows. Working hand in hand with our production team, the VFX Editor is responsible for handling all editorial tasks required by a show.

Production will rely on the VFX Editor to have a thorough knowledge of all cuts, keeping them updated with the latest scans while also maintaining shot and VFX databases.You’ll liaise directly with client editorial and be the editorial point of contact on behalf of the internal production and artists. You will also assist in running client sessions within DNEG.

There is also a creative element to the role and you’ll be asked to assist the PR and HR teams with promotional material and in-house initiatives. Throughout the year, the company also requests new showreels highlighting our work on shows.

Training our Editorial Assistants and Assistant VFX Editors is a core part of the role of VFX Editor. It’s important you have the ability to train, encourage and support those working beneath you and delegate work fairly to promote a rewarding training environment.

**Must Have**
- At least 2-3 years experience working in a VFX Editorial Department.
- Demonstrate high level of proficiency in Adobe Premiere.
- Expert understanding of all editorial tools.
- A firm understanding of the VFX process and terminology, LUTS and colour space.
- Good understanding of Film and HD video formats, files, frame rates and resolutions.
- Experience using Adobe Media Encoder, Shotgun and 2k playback software, such as
- Baselight, Framecycler or RV.
